Do-it-Yourself Metal Polishing Tips
The Principles of Metal Finishing - Typically, metal polishing is needed for appearance or for clean-room applications. It is among the most prominent solutions due to its usefulness in intensifying the original attractiveness of the product, as an example, motor bike parts, cookware or car parts. Besides that, a great many clean-rooms want a polished finish to lessen the permeability of the metal surfaces which often can cause particles to gather and contaminate. A really good illustration of this use would be in a vacuum chamber. There are a number of methods of finish metals, and we will look into a number of the processes required. Metals may be polished manually, with purpose built buffing machines, electromechanically or chemically. A buffing paste or compound is usually utilized, that might contain dolomite, limestone, tripoli, aluminum oxide, chromium oxide, chalk, or iron oxide. Finishing stainless steel, due to its inferior thermal conductivity, somewhat high viscosity, and hardness is considered the most time-consuming. Then again, products made from non-ferrous metals are often more amenable to polishing, since they need the least amount of operations.
Whenever a greater processing quality isn't really necessary, higher pad speeds can be employed. A lesser pad speed is commonly used in the event that a superior mirror finish is required. Finishing buffs smothered with compound are profoundly impacted by specific pressures on the pad. The concentration of the pressure on the surface may be accelerated within certain bounds, having said that, going above the appropriate measure of pressure not merely lowers the quality of the process, but additionally can worsen effectiveness, could cause wear to the component, and there's moreover a conspicuous heating of the work-pieces, thanks to friction. When working thin pieces, it will be raised temperature (and a corresponding flexibility of the metal) that cause components to distort, bend or warp. Generally, it needs an experienced technician to look at each one of these elements to both avoid harm to the piece and to do the job successfully. To be able to appreciably increase the quality of the resulting surface, the buffing action should really be accomplished with not as much vigour and not so much force to be able to in due course complete a surface that doesn't have any scratches or fine lines left behind by the buffing process, thereby ending up with a polished mirror finish.
